## Support

The Lintharbor baseline file (`baseline.lock`) records known findings so new scans only flag regressions. Do not edit it by hand; regenerate it with `lintharbor baseline --refresh` and commit the result. If a customer reports unexpected diffs after upgrading, collect the tool version and the baseline checksum first, then escalate to the analysis team.

alerts address for kafof-bagag: kasael@olvarqdyn.corp

Runbook: Tollgate tax-rate lookup cache. Cache holds jurisdiction rates with a 6-hour TTL. On stale-rate alerts: flush via the admin CLI, then warm with the seed script. Do not restart the pricing pods first — they will serve zeros until the warm completes. If flush fails with auth errors, the cache node's credential rotated. Re-issue it through the vault tool and redeploy. The cache client reads its access secret from the env file, on the following line.

vault entry, yagep-yagef: COURIER_KEY13=8965fb29ff62d

## Data Stores: Email Bounce Processor

The Wrenfield bounce processor consumes provider webhooks, classifies each bounce as hard or soft, and writes results to the `bounce_events` table. Hard bounces also flag the contact record for suppression. Retention is ninety days, enforced nightly. Maintainers inspecting classification behaviour should query the events table directly using the connection string below.

database URL for hawip-kagap: redis://rusok_svc:bMCaqek7MRWIOJ@db-8501.zarqeltech.corp:5432/sileth

Hi team,

Before I hand off the 3.2 release, please note the humidity sensor drift reported on Verdana controllers in the Elmbrook trial site. Drift exceeds 4% after roughly ten days of continuous operation; firmware 3.2.1 adds an automatic recalibration cycle every 72 hours. Support should advise growers to install 3.2.1 and trigger a manual recalibration once. The hotfix bundle must be verified before distribution, so I'm including the signing key used for the 3.2.1 packages below.

release key, fahof-yagap: bky3_m5d